Poco was an american country rock band originally formed in 1968 after the demise of buffalo springfield. guitarists richie furay and jim messina, former members of buffalo springfield, were joined by multi instrumentalist rusty young, bassist randy meisner and drummer george grantham. The original lineup featured vocalist and rhythm guitarist richie furay, lead guitarist and vocalist jim messina, pedal steel guitarist and vocalist rusty young, bassist and vocalist randy meisner, and drummer and vocalist george grantham, whose harmonious blend of country, folk, and rock influences helped define the genre.[1]over the band's 53 year history, which concluded in 2021 after young's death from a heart attack at age 75, poco underwent frequent lineup changes, with more than 20 musicians contributing across various eras, including long serving guitarist and vocalist paul cotton (1970–1987, 1991–2010) and bassist timothy b. schmit (1969–1977), who later joined the eagles.[1].
